## Building Access — Spares Room (Hullbrook Annex)

Contractors: the spare hardware room is down the east corridor on the ground floor, third door on the left. Sign in at the front desk first and grab a visitor lanyard. Anything you take out, jot it in the blue logbook — yes, even the little stuff. The door self-locks, so don't wedge it. To get in, punch in the code below.

staff pass of hagug-taguf = bdg-HJ-9

Management Meeting Minutes

Attendees: Dray, Ollenbeck, Sarritt. Agenda: legacy pricing.

Agreed: 8% increase for Veltora legacy customers effective next fiscal year. Grandfathered accounts over ten years get a 4% cap. Sarritt to draft notification letters. Churn estimate: 3–5%, deemed acceptable. Ollenbeck dissented on timing; noted for record. Board approval requested at next session. Context for the decision is appended below.

internal memo for tagef-hadup: Gross margin on Ulaath came in at 15 percent against a plan of 5 percent. Only 7 of the 120 pilot accounts renewed Ulaath, so a churn review is set for October 15.

# Restricted: Pilot with Larchway Stores

Branch managers should note that the pilot placing our Verano dispensers in twelve Larchway Stores locations begins next month. Staffing, merchandising standards, and weekly reporting requirements are documented on the subpages. Treat all performance data as confidential until the review. One additional strategic detail follows below.

management briefing: Sorielix Systems is in early talks to buy Druethix Logistics for about $34.1 million. The Gorwyn launch date is May 13, and nothing goes to the press before then.

### Changelog — Wavelet Preview v2.3.0

Heads up, future maintainers: we renamed `WAVELET_RENDER_KEY` because it was confusingly similar to the render-farm toggle. The waveform preview service now reads its upstream transcoder credential under the new name, and the old variable is ignored entirely (no fallback — we got burned by silent fallbacks in v1.9). Update every `.env` on the preview hosts. For reference, the correctly renamed line, with its current value, goes right below this entry.

secret setting of fawig-tawip: RELAY_SECRET3=e04